Geo Targeting Script Traffic

Posted by:  /  Tags: ,  /  Comments: 1

If you run a niche Wordpress blog and do affiliate marketing you may notice in your Google Analytics stats that you are getting customers from several different countries. If you running an affiliate offer that is only available for one country you are leaving money on the table. That should end now!

Odds are, you can find a similar offer to the one that you are promoting that can be offered to other countries. If not, there's always the option to show Google AdSense or eBay auctions using phpbay. That way you will be able to monetize for ALL countries. You can show unique offers for any number of countries. As an example, you can run a U.S. specific high paying offer to all U.S. residents, display an offer to the U.K. and Canada even if it pays a few bucks less, then show the rest some Google ads for some pay per click action.

You essentially have to run some php code that looks at the visitors IP address to determine what country they belong to. A lot of times you can determine the visitors city when looking at the IP address as well but truthfully, figuring out the country is prone to less errors, and is all that is probably needed when doing affiliate marketing. Country data is in fact attainable with 99% or more accuracy and existing data sets.

After determining the country you can then run some code to say... if the visitor is from x country, display this HTML. A nice touch would be to display a little flag icon and maybe a quick country specific message. Say something like "Now available in Canada for a short time!", and display a banner underneath or above with you affiliate ID attached to the link.

What is Search Engine Optimisation

Posted by:  /  Tags: , , ,

The SEO industry has taken off in recent years, developing into one of the fastest moving, most exciting and most lucrative industries around. The main reason for this sudden growth is the dominance of the search market by Google, and with it the realisation by companies that appearing in prominent positions in Google for keywords and phrases relating to their business can generate huge volumes of leads, enquiries and sales.

This increased demand for Search Engine Optimisation has lead to the creation of literally thousands of specialist SEO companies with expertise in improving website rankings. As with any industry some of these SEO agencies are better than others, and prices vary greatly. Sadly, however, there are only a few SEO companies who provide affordable SEO for small and medium sized businesses, due to the fact that SEO campaigns for large orgainsations are much more lucrative.

 

The idea behind Search Engine Optimisation is to convince Google and the other search engines that your website is the most relevant for the search terms that you are targeting. Google’s entire business model is based on relevance – delivering the best quality and most relevant web pages for any search.Before you can start an SEO campaign you first need to identify the search terms that people are searching for to find products and services like the ones you offer

. There are various keyword research tools available to help you with this but the best, and easiest to use, is Google's own Adwords Keyword Tool. When you have constructed a list of the best keywords to target you can then begin optimising your website.

There are 2 main areas of Search Engine Optimisation

- On page Optimisation and Off Page Optimisation.
On page optimisation ivolves anything you do to the website itself in order to improve its ranking potential. When Google crawls your web pages there are ceratin elements it places particular weight on when determining what subject the page relates eg. page title, URL, body copy, header tags etc. The more of these elements you write your targeted keyphrases into, the better chance your web page will have of appearing high up in the search results.

Off Page Optimisation usually begins once the on page optimisation has been completed. Off Page Optimisation essentially means Link Building, which involves creating inbound links from other websites to your own. This increases your website's credibility in Google's eyes, as Google sees each inbound link as a recommendation for your site. Link building is not as easy as it sounds though because what Google wants to see in order to move your website up the search results is links from well established websites that are relevant to your business area. This is easier said than done.
